BROADLAND DISTRICT COUNCIL
TOWN AND COUNTRY PLANNING (DEVELOPMENT
MANAGEMENT PROCEDURE) (ENGLAND) ORDER 2015,
NOTICE UNDER ARTICLE 15, PLANNING (LISTED BUILDING
AND CONSERVATION AREAS) ACT 1990
The following applications have been submitted to the Council:
2026/2268 GT & LT PLUMSTEAD (THORPE END), Land South Of, Plumstead Road, Thorpe End – Construction of 152 affordable dwellings and associated access, landscaping and infrastructure
Reason(s): Does not accord with development plan, Major development.
2026/2178 AYLSHAM, Barnwell Print, Dunkirk, NR11 6SU – Change of use from Manufacturing (B2) to Storage and Distribution (B8). Reason(s): Major development.
2026/2151 BLICKLING, The Old Rectory, Blickling Road, NR11 6NF. – Single-storey detached garden room for ancillary use. Reason(s): Affects a Conservation Area, Listed Building and/or curtilage.
Applications can be viewed at The Horizon Centre Broadland Business Park Peachman Way Norwich NR7 0WF or online at www.southnorfolkandbroadland.gov.uk. All comments must be received within 21 days of this Notice (excluding Bank Holidays) and can be sent to planning@southnorfolkandbroadland.gov.uk. Comments made will be open to public inspection and available to view on the Council’s website. They will be forwarded to the Planning Inspectorate in the case of an Appeal.
